Security Automation Engineer

๐Ÿ“ Vilnius, Lithuania
๐Ÿ“ Kaunas, Lithuania
EUR 38,400-75,600 per year
MIDDLE SENIOR
โœ… Hybrid

SCRAPED

Used Tools & Technologies

Not specified

Required Skills & Competences ?

Security @ 3 Software Development @ 5 Docker @ 3 Kubernetes @ 3 Linux @ 6 MySQL @ 3 Redis @ 3 DevOps @ 3 Python @ 6 SQL @ 3 CI/CD @ 3 Distributed Systems @ 3 Celery @ 3 FastAPI @ 3 Flask @ 3 Git @ 3 HTML @ 3 Networking @ 3 PostgreSQL @ 3 API @ 3 HTTP @ 3

Details

The worldโ€™s most advanced VPN, and a whole lot more.

If youโ€™re a curious problem-solver who carves their own path, join the team behind Threat Protection Pro, the NordLynx protocol, and the fastest VPN on the planet โ€” tools that put privacy, security, and control back in peopleโ€™s hands.

This is a hands-on Mid-Senior role focused on building and maintaining security monitoring tools and automation systems used to identify security risks, monitor infrastructure, and automate security workflows. You will design, develop, and deploy tools end-to-end โ€” from vulnerability scanners and distributed scanning systems to dashboards and automation pipelines.

Responsibilities

  • Build security tools โ€” vulnerability scanners, monitoring systems, automation scripts.
  • Design and implement distributed systems for large-scale scanning and data processing.
  • Integrate with external APIs, security tools, and data sources.
  • Create web interfaces for tools and dashboards (basic frontend work as needed).
  • Work with databases โ€” design schemas, optimize queries, manage data pipelines.
  • Write reliable code with proper error handling, retry logic, and logging.
  • Deploy and maintain tools in production using containers and Kubernetes.
  • Adapt quickly โ€” learn new technologies, tools, and security concepts as needed.

Requirements

  • 3โ€“5+ years of professional software development experience.
  • Strong proficiency in Python or Golang (both is a plus).
  • Full-stack mindset โ€” comfortable with backend, APIs, databases, and basic frontend.
  • Experience building tools from scratch (not only maintaining existing codebases).
  • Database skills โ€” SQL, ORM (SQLAlchemy or similar), query optimization.
  • API development experience โ€” REST APIs and working with external APIs/services.
  • Good problem-solving ability; able to work independently to read documentation and debug issues.
  • Good understanding of networking basics (HTTP, DNS, TCP/IP).

Bonus / Nice-to-have

  • Security knowledge โ€” understanding of common vulnerabilities, scanning techniques, and security tools.
  • Experience with distributed systems โ€” task queues (Celery), message brokers, worker processes.
  • DevOps skills โ€” Docker, Kubernetes, CI/CD, infrastructure automation.
  • Web scraping / data collection experience โ€” parsing HTML, handling rate limits, managing sessions.
  • Async programming (Python async/await) and concurrent processing.
  • Strong Linux proficiency (command line, shell scripting).
  • Experience with Redis (caching, locking, pub/sub).

Tools You Will Use

  • Languages: Python, Golang
  • Frameworks: Flask, FastAPI, or similar
  • Databases: MySQL / PostgreSQL, Redis
  • Task Processing: Celery or similar
  • Infrastructure: Docker, Kubernetes
  • Tools: Git, CI/CD pipelines

Salary

  • Gross Salary: 3200โ€“6300 EUR / Month (posted)

Benefits

  • Not specified in the job posting.

Location & Work Mode

  • Hybrid role based in Lithuania (Vilnius or Kaunas).